Dual 12-bit Digital-to-Analog Converter (DAC) with parallel loading structure. Features a 250 kS/s conversion rate and 12-bit resolution. Operates with a dual supply voltage range of ±14.25V to ±15.75V. Offers a full-scale error of 5 LSB and integral nonlinearity of 1 LSB. Packaged in a CDIP with tin/lead contact plating, this component has a maximum power dissipation of 1W and an operating temperature range of -55°C to 125°C.
